The bachelor's program at Cal State Fullerton was ranked #163 on College Factual's Best Schools for social sciences list. It is also ranked #24 in California.
During the 2020-2021 academic year, California State University - Fullerton handed out 652 bachelor's degrees in social sciences. This is an increase of 3% over the previous year when 633 degrees were handed out.
In 2021, 41 students received their master’s degree in social sciences from Cal State Fullerton. This makes it the #104 most popular school for social sciences master’s degree candidates in the country.

Take a look at the following statistics related to the make-up of the social sciences majors at California State University - Fullerton.
Of the 652 social sciences students who graduated with a bachelor's degree in 2020-2021 from Cal State Fullerton, about 34% were men and 66% were women.
The majority of the bachelor's degree graduates for this major are Hispanic or Latino. In the most recent graduating class for which data is available, 53% of grads fell into this category.
The following table and chart show the ethnic background for students who recently graduated from California State University - Fullerton with a bachelor's in social sciences.
Ethnic Background | Number of Students |
---|---|
Asian | 65 |
Black or African American | 14 |
Hispanic or Latino | 346 |
White | 144 |
Non-Resident Aliens | 26 |
Other Races | 57 |
Of the 41 students who earned a master's degree in Social Sciences from Cal State Fullerton in 2020-2021, 37% were men and 63% were women.
The following table and chart show the ethnic background for students who recently graduated from California State University - Fullerton with a master's in social sciences.
Ethnic Background | Number of Students |
---|---|
Asian | 6 |
Black or African American | 0 |
Hispanic or Latino | 16 |
White | 13 |
Non-Resident Aliens | 4 |
Other Races | 2 |
Social Sciences students may decide to major in one of the following focus areas. Individual majors may not be available for all degree levels.
Major | Annual Graduates |
---|---|
Sociology | 395 |
Political Science & Government | 131 |
Economics | 80 |
Anthropology | 48 |
Geography & Cartography | 39 |
